VueJS, JS, HTML, Frontend - Uncolored collection
125 subscribers
228 photos
8 videos
5 files
541 links
Пополняющаяся коллекция материалов по VueJS и смежных технологий.

Канал по Laravel:
https://t.me/laravel_uncolored

По Svelte:
https://t.me/svelte_uncolored

По React:
https://t.me/react_uncolored

Для связи @RainySkys
Download Telegram
Forwarded from Веб-страница
50 вопросов на собеседовании по Vue JS

Хотите понять как чувствует себя кандидат на вакансию, а также узнать, что могут задать на собеседовании Vue-разработчику? Тогда открывайте видео и смотрите. А для больше интереса можете ставить видео на паузу и пробовать ответить самостоятельно до того, как об этом расскажет автор:

https://www.youtube.com/watch?v=umHjpWydn8I

#видео #vue
Forwarded from Веб-страница
Погружение в Vue 3 — API реактивности

Применительно к Vue, реактивность — это функция, позволяющая обновлять содержимое экрана в соответствии с изменениями внутри кода. В этой статье речь в первую очередь пойдёт о ref, но также автор затрагивает применение toRef, toRefs и isRef. Подробнее:

https://developers.deepgram.com/blog/2022/02/diving-into-vue-3-reactivity-api/

#фронтенд #vue
Методы обхода защиты Vue JS

Одним из недостатков Vue является уязвимость для XSS атак.
В статье мы рассмотрим:
1. Директивы;
2. Минимизация векторов;
3. События;
4. Мутации;
5. Адаптация полезной нагрузки для VueJS 3;
6. Teleport;
7. Сценарии использования.

👉 @sWebDev
API реактивности Vue 3

Реактивность во Vue - это функция, позволяющая обновлять содержимое экрана исходя из изменений внутри кода. В статье речь идёт о ref, но автор также упоминает toRef, toRefs и isRef.

👉 @sWebDev
Создаем свой музыкальный плеер на Vue.js

Рассмотрим варианты создания музыкальных плееров на Vue. В статье представлен краткий обзор функционала каждого варианта и прикреплен репозиторий для знакомства с кодом проекта.

👉 @sWebDev
Vue nextTick()

Vue обновляет DOM асинхронно. Но, этот момент можно поймать используя Vue.nextTick() или this.$nextTick() . Разбираемся, как сделать это правильно в статье по ссылке.

👉 @sWebDev
Forwarded from Frontender's notes [ru]
​​Есть много способов сделать это: Vue 3 и взаимодействие компонентов

Vue 3 принёс в жизнь разработчиков возможность организации более гибкой структуры приложений. Всё чаще я стал замечать, что разные команды, а порой и разработчики внутри одной, используют целый зоопарк сомнительных подходов для организации взаимодействия между компонентами. Применяются какие-то крайности, либо всё в state manager, либо в composable (composition API), либо мутация props внутри дочерних компонентов!

Хотелось бы поднять эту тему и рассмотреть варианты взаимодействия компонентов доступные нам во Vue 3.

Читать...
Создаём PWA при помощи Vue.js

PWA - прогрессивное веб-приложение. Под этим термином понимается веб-сайт с функциями, благодаря которым он выглядит, ощущается и ведет себя так же как нативное мобильное приложение. Подробная информация о данном подходе в статье по ссылке.

👉 @sWebDev
Forwarded from GitHub Community
Vuido – Фреймворк на базе Vue.js, который позволяет создавать десктопные приложения для Windows, Mac и Linux c использованием нативных UI-компонент

☛ Проект работает без использования Electron

GitHub | #JavaScript #Interesting
Forwarded from Книжный клад | IT
Функциональное_программирование_Как_улучшить_код_JavaScript_программ.pdf
125.5 MB
Книга "Функциональное программирование. Как улучшить код JavaScript-программ"
Forwarded from FrontEndDev
Новшества DevTools в Chrome 105, которые облегчают дебаг и разработку.

https://developer.chrome.com/blog/new-in-devtools-105/
📖 Vue.js 3 Cookbook

Автор: Heitor Ramon Ribeiro, 2020

Описание
: Vue.js - это прогрессивный веб-фреймворк для создания профессиональных пользовательских интерфейсов для ваших веб-приложений. Vue.js 3 усилен архитектурными улучшениями, новыми базовыми языками, процессами рендеринга и отдельными основными компонентами. К концу чтения этой книги о Vue.js вы сможете выявлять и решать задачи, с которыми сталкиваются разработчики при создании приложений на Vue.js, и получите возможность применять фреймворк Vue.js для веб-проектов любого масштаба.

• Скачать книгу из архива
• Стоимость в магазине

📚 Полка Разработчика | #ENG #Vue
Forwarded from Веб-страница
This media is not supported in your browser
VIEW IN TELEGRAM
Создавайте 3D-визуальные эффекты в Vue с помощью Lunchbox.js

Lunchbox.js — это пользовательский рендерер для Three.js, который упрощает работу с ним. И он отлично сочетается с Vue. В этой статье вы узнаете всё, что нужно, чтобы начать создавать крутые 3D-визуальные эффекты:

https://blog.logrocket.com/build-3d-visuals-vue-lunchbox-js

#vue #lunchbox
Интересная библиотека компонентов под Vue 3

https://vuestic.dev/en/ui-elements/